Career Accomplishments

2005:

  • Played in 14 games, started three games at running back
  • Carried 59 times for 308 yards and three touchdowns… Averaged 5.2 yards per carry
  • Recorded 12 receptions for 47 yards
  • Team high in kickoff returns (34), yards (689) and average (20.3)
  • Team’s third leading rusher
  • In season opener against St. Louis (9/11) his 21-yard kickoff return setup what turned out to be the game-winning touchdown drive
  • Had career highs in kickoff returns (8) and yards (133) vs. Washington (10/23)
  • Recorded three kickoff returns for 63 yards vs. Tampa Bay (10/30) including 30-yard return at the end of the first half which led to field goal that put 49ers ahead for good
  • Rushed for 83 yards on 11 carries, including 50-yard run vs. Seattle (11/20)
  • In second start of season, rushed for 109 yards on 10 carries including career long 73-yard touchdown scamper on first play from scrimmage vs. St. Louis (12/24)

2004:

  • Activated from practice squad (11-3)
  • Tallied four special teams tackles (three solo) vs. Seattle (11-7)...Also returned six kickoffs for 127 yards at Seahawks
  • Had eight carries for 46 yards (5.8 avg.), including long of 35, vs. Carolina (11-14)...Also caught one pass for 12 yards, returned five kickoffs for 103 yards and recorded one solo special teams tackle vs. Panthers
  • Scored first career touchdown vs. Miami (11-28)
  • Made first career start and recorded career highs with 34 carries for 139 yards (4.1 avg.) and one touchdown at Arizona (12-12), also caught career-high five receptions for 29 yards at Cardinals
  • Received game ball after 34-carry, 139-yard performance against Arizona (12-12)
  • Became just the third 49er and first free agent to rush for over 100 yards in his first career start
  • Teams second leading rusher with 96 carries for 362 yards
  • Recorded 16 receptions for 154 yards
  • Allocated to Scottish Claymores of NFL Europe (2-9-04)
  • With Scottish Claymores, rushed 74 times for 329 yards and four touchdowns…Also had 20 receptions for 128 yards and returned eight kickoffs for 171 yards

2003:

  • Signed by Chicago as free agent (12-31-02)
  • Allocated to Scottish Claymores of NFL Europe (2-6-03)
  • Finished spring season with 546 yards on 74 carries (7.4 avg.) and four touchdowns…Also added six receptions for 56 yards and one touchdown…
  • Signed by 49ers as free agent (12-31-03)

Collegiate Career:

  • As a senior was named SBN Black College Offensive Player of the Year as well as MEAC Player of the Year, and third team I-AA All-American
  • Rushed for 1,325 yards and 15 rushing touchdowns
  • Set NCAA Division I and II single-game record by rushing for 437 yards on 34 carries vs. Morgan State (10-6-01)
  • As a junior set A&T season rushing record (1,487 yards) and yards per carry record (7.0); Set school record and tied MEAC record by rushing for six touchdowns in single game vs. South Carolina State (11.18.00)
